Re: SQL Server Service Manager



TechSVS wrote:

The SSM was unpopulated after installing SBS2k3 w/intranet. When installing
a full instance of SQL2000, the install applet sees SBSMONITORING &
SHAREPOINT but the SQL Server Service Manager is still blank. It doesn't
list anything in the server field or the services field either. The icon in
the tray shows a blank white circle where the green arrow or the red square
should appear.

Did the SBS install fail somehow?
Should I dump it and start fresh?

This is fairly common - it just means the Service Manager hasn't been configured. Personally, I think this applet is a complete waste of space anyway, and I always remove it from the Startup group, and close it down from the tray.
